Oscar de la Renta’s Spring 2013 Bridal Garden

ODLRB1 Oscar de la Renta’s Spring 2013 Bridal Garden

Oscar de la Renta’ s Spring 2013 Bridal Collection supplied glamorous gowns fit for a garden wedding. Drawing on the influences from his Spring 2012 prepared to put on collection, florals prevailed in appliqués, guipures, and headpieces. Amongst to the ivory silk, chiffon, lace, and beads, customary silhouettes had been spiced up with pops of feathers, fur, and an ice blue hue. There were entertaining alternatives for non-classic brides, like a bustier and palazzo pant ensemble and a pearl embroidered skirt suit amongst the shorter dresses. The actual showstopper was the scarlet ball gown that was paired with a Spanish comb and a black Chantilly lace mantilla that closed the show. Any bride who chooses a single of Oscar’s fanciful confections is in for a true treat.

Announcing: The Madewell Denim Tour!

Denim RT Map WEB 500x248 Announcing: The Madewell Denim Tour!
Madewell Denim Tour map – Click to enlarge!

Right here at CF, we’re gigantic fans of Madewell that is why we had been psyched when they told us about their 2012 Denim Tour, traveling across the country right now!

Madewell’s Denim Tour kicked off on April 12, 2012 in New York City and will be going across the US, stopping at various cities and select college campuses along the way. At all of these stops will be a slew of events from giveaways, to a braid bar, denim fitting stations, and more.

Oscar de la Renta to open London store

oscardestore Oscar de la Renta to open London storeGood news for Oscar De La Renta fans across the UK – the luxurious celebrity favourite is set to open his first store in London right after a 3-year search for the ideal place.

The constructing in query sits on the corner of Berkley Square and Mount Street, and is at the moment occupied by hairdresser Nicky Clarke’s flagship retailer. According to Vogue.co.uk, Clarke (who has occupied the unit for more than 20 years) will move just along the road, in a deal said to be worth much more than half a million pounds.

Each Clarke and the landlord have refused to confirm no matter whether he was paid the reported £500,000 premium to move. Ex-wife and company partner Lesley Clarke told the Evening Common that “Sometimes a brand wants to move to be fresh. If we weren’t content we would not have moved and stayed with the very same landlord. We have come to an amicable, compatible agreement. Grosvenor [the landlord] has produced the move painless but there undoubtedly wasn’t any bribe.”

With rent on the street rumoured to be close to £1 million, it appears like De la Renta is going all out to secure his ideal London pad, and we can not wait to see how the salon is transformed.

Luis Gispert Trades Fancy Cars for Blinged Out Chairs

gispert  Luis Gispert Trades Fancy Cars for Blinged Out Chairs

Gispert’s Wishbone, silver gelatin print. Photo: OHWOW Gallery

Luis Gispert is no art planet neophyte, but it was his portraits of landscapes—shot from inside souped-up, designer knock-off inspired cars—that established the Brooklyn-based creative as 1 to watch. His most recent solo show, All Oyster, No Pearl, which is at Los Angeles gallery OHWOW by way of May 12, only cements that status with a series of thought-provoking photographs, sculptures, and installations. “I’m nevertheless on the same ship curiosity has changed its course,” is how Gispert explains this shift towards perform that is far subtler than, say, a faux Louis Vuitton branded car interior, adding, “Evolution is the only way to fend off boredom—which leads to anxiety.”

What led Gispert from his stylized photographs and films (he first became recognized for his shots of “hip hop” cheerleaders) to these a lot more minimalist, multi-dimensional pieces? “Mysteriously projects find their medium. There is no rhyme or purpose tips come up and you intuitively know if it will be an object or time-based,” he explains. But while that transition was natural, finding a balance amongst the different mediums proved far more tough: “Switching gears from ‘think two-dimensionally’ to ‘[assume] three-dimensionally’ can be slippery at occasions. It needs muscle memory and a lot of mindless time moving material about in the studio,” notes Gispert.

Whilst there’s no overt political agenda with All Oyster, No Pearl, the name alone hints at this concept of worth and significance that Gispert explores. “Isn’t it usually in flux?” he asks of the way we worth items—but there are handful of rhetorical questions in the actual show. As an alternative, there are pieces like “Wishbone,” which attributes a fake gold chain hovering above—and through—a Hans Wegner chair (originals from the Danish mid-century modern furnishings designer go for several hundred dollars). An additional piece—a plated 1984 Dodge Aires sedan—blurs the line in between the functional and the artifact. As for Gispert, when asked about the most useful items in his life, he mentioned just, “The men and women I love. They own me, as well.”
